What is the 30X40 AutoCAD Template?

The 30X40 AutoCAD Template is a pre-configured drawing environment (

) that includes all the graphical standards Reinholdt uses in his own architecture firm. Instead of spending hours adjusting line weights and dimension styles for every new project, this template provides a "field-tested" foundation right from the start. Key Features Included:

Optimized Line Weights: Carefully curated pen settings that ensure drawings are clear and professional.

Minimalist Title Blocks: Clean, modern title block layouts in both Metric and Imperial sizes.

Custom Dimension and Text Styles: Standardized notations that maintain consistency across all drawing sets.

Pre-defined Layers: A simplified layer system that keeps files organized without unnecessary clutter.

.ctb File (Color Table): Essential for translating screen colors into the specific line weights required for printing. Why Professionals Use It

The primary value of the 30X40 template is the immediate boost in graphic quality. Users report that it eliminates the need for post-production and helps communicate more effectively with both clients and contractors.

Speed: Start a new drawing with a single click and have all favorite blocks and settings ready.

Instructional Content: Most versions come with video tutorials that explain Eric’s specific workflow and tips for customization.

Anatomy of the File

What makes this specific template so compelling? Upon opening the file, the user is greeted not by a blank, infinite void, but by a structured environment. The power lies in the banality of its details: line weights that actually print correctly, a layer naming convention that relies on logic rather than abbreviation, and viewport settings that anticipate the final plotted page. While many users search for a "30x40 Design

For the uninitiated, AutoCAD is notorious for its complexity. It is a program with thousands of variables. The 30x40 template acts as a filter. By using a predefined set of text styles—single-stroke architectural fonts that prioritize legibility over ornament—and a curated color palette where every hue corresponds to a specific pen weight on a plotter, the template enforces discipline. It forces the user to stop making arbitrary decisions about colors and start making design decisions about hierarchy and space. It effectively says, "I have solved the administrative problems; you solve the spatial ones."

A Double-Edged Sword

However, there is a philosophical caution to be noted in the "Free Download" culture. While templates streamline efficiency, they can also encourage passivity. There is a risk in using a master’s tools without understanding the master’s intent. A user might adopt the 30x40 layer structure without ever questioning why "A-WALL-FULL" is separated from "A-WALL-PATT."

The true value of the 30x40 Design Workshop AutoCAD Template is not that it saves time, but that it invites inquiry. It challenges the user to reverse-engineer the logic. Why are the dimensions styled this way? Why are the layout tabs organized by scale? The template is not just a crutch; it is a syllabus.

2. The Paper Space / Model Space Harmony

New users often dump everything into Model Space. Professionals use Layout Tabs. This template gives you fully configured 24x36 (Arch D) and 11x17 (Tabloid) sheets with:

  • Viewports scaled to common architectural scales (1/4” = 1’-0”, 1/8” = 1’-0”, etc.).
  • North arrows, scale bars, and matchlines already set up.

What’s Included in the Download

This .dwt file (AutoCAD Template) is optimized specifically for residential architecture and small studios. Here is the breakdown:

| Feature | What you get | | :--- | :--- | | Layers | 30+ pre-made layers (Walls, Windows, Hatching, Dimensions, Site) | | Line Weights | Screened by color (Plotting set to Monochrome with varying thicknesses) | | Text Styles | Standard ARCH- styles (Romans, Arial, or Simplex for compatibility) | | Dimension Style | Architectural ticks, precision set to 1/16", text above the line | | Title Block | Editable fields for Project Name, Scale, Date, and Drawn By | | Units | Decimal feet (or switch to Inches/SI in the template) |
